What Is Meant By Metric Horsepower?

: a horsepower unit equal to 75 kilogram-meters per second. What is the difference between HP and metric HP? There’s very little difference between the two measurements. Do European Countries Use Horsepower?

In Europe it’s the metric system—centimeter and liter. The English unit for power is horsepower, or hp. The metric equivalent to horsepower is PS (for Pferdestärke, which is German for “horsepower”).
